数据库用什么软件编程好
-
在选择数据库编程软件时,需要考虑多个因素,包括需求、技术要求、易用性、性能和可扩展性等。以下是几种常用的数据库编程软件,供您参考:
-
MySQL:MySQL是一种开源的关系型数据库管理系统,被广泛应用于Web开发和大型企业应用。它具有良好的性能和可扩展性,支持多种编程语言的接口,如Java、Python和PHP等。MySQL易于安装和使用,提供了丰富的功能和灵活的配置选项。
-
Oracle Database:Oracle Database是一种功能强大的商业级关系型数据库管理系统,被广泛用于企业级应用。它支持高度复杂的数据模型和大规模数据处理,提供了高级的安全性和可用性功能。Oracle Database也有丰富的编程接口,如Java和PL/SQL,可满足各种需求。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,适用于Windows平台。它提供了全面的数据管理和分析功能,支持多种编程语言接口,如.NET、Java和Python等。SQL Server易于使用和部署,并具有良好的性能和可扩展性。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,被广泛应用于Web开发和企业级应用。它具有高级的数据完整性和安全性功能,并提供了丰富的扩展性和可编程性。PostgreSQL支持多种编程语言接口,如C、Java和Python等。
-
MongoDB:MongoDB是一种面向文档的NoSQL数据库,适用于处理大量非结构化数据。它具有灵活的数据模型和高度可扩展的架构,能够支持分布式部署和高负载的应用场景。MongoDB提供了多种编程语言的驱动程序,如Java、Python和Node.js等。
在选择数据库编程软件时,您需要根据具体需求和技术要求进行评估和比较。同时,考虑到团队技术能力和预算等因素也是很重要的。最终选择适合您项目需求的数据库编程软件,将有助于提高开发效率和应用性能。
1年前 -
-
选择数据库编程软件时,需要考虑以下几个因素:
-
数据库类型:首先要确定需要使用的数据库类型,常见的数据库类型包括关系型数据库(如MySQL、Oracle、SQL Server)、非关系型数据库(如MongoDB、Redis、Cassandra)等。不同的数据库类型可能需要使用不同的编程软件。
-
编程语言支持:确定需要使用的编程语言,不同的编程语言可能有不同的数据库编程接口和库。例如,Java通常使用JDBC来与数据库交互,Python可以使用pymysql或者SQLAlchemy等库。
-
开发环境:考虑使用的开发环境,有些集成开发环境(IDE)或者文本编辑器可能提供了方便的数据库编程工具和插件,可以提高开发效率。例如,Eclipse和IntelliJ IDEA都有针对数据库的插件。
-
功能和性能要求:根据项目的功能和性能要求,选择具备相应功能和性能的数据库编程软件。有些软件可能提供了更高级的功能,如数据缓存、事务管理、连接池等,可以提高系统的性能和可靠性。
-
社区支持和文档资料:考虑软件的社区支持和文档资料的丰富程度,这对于遇到问题时能够及时得到帮助和解决方案非常重要。选择那些有活跃社区和大量文档资料的软件,可以减少开发过程中的困扰。
总结来说,选择数据库编程软件需要考虑数据库类型、编程语言支持、开发环境、功能和性能要求以及社区支持和文档资料等因素。根据实际项目需求,选择合适的软件能够提高开发效率和系统性能。
1年前 -
-
数据库编程可以使用多种软件进行开发,下面是几种常用的数据库编程软件:
-
MySQL:MySQL是一种开源的关系型数据库管理系统,它具有高性能、高可靠性和可扩展性等特点。MySQL支持多种编程语言,如C、C++、Java、Python等,可以通过使用MySQL提供的API进行数据库编程。
-
Oracle Database:Oracle是一种商业关系型数据库管理系统,它具有强大的功能和高可靠性。Oracle支持多种编程语言,如Java、C、C++、Python等,可以通过使用Oracle提供的API进行数据库编程。
-
Microsoft SQL Server:Microsoft SQL Server是微软开发的一种关系型数据库管理系统,它具有良好的可扩展性和安全性。Microsoft SQL Server支持多种编程语言,如C#、VB.NET、Java等,可以通过使用Microsoft SQL Server提供的API进行数据库编程。
-
P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,它具有高度的可扩展性和稳定性。PostgreSQL支持多种编程语言,如C、C++、Java、Python等,可以通过使用PostgreSQL提供的API进行数据库编程。
-
MongoDB:MongoDB是一种开源的文档数据库管理系统,它以文档的形式存储数据。MongoDB支持多种编程语言,如JavaScript、Python、Java等,可以通过使用MongoDB提供的API进行数据库编程。
选择数据库编程软件的最佳方法取决于具体的需求和技术栈。如果需要一个功能强大的商业数据库管理系统,Oracle或Microsoft SQL Server可能是更好的选择。如果需要一个开源的、高性能的数据库管理系统,MySQL或PostgreSQL可能是更好的选择。如果需要一个面向文档的数据库管理系统,MongoDB可能是更好的选择。此外,还可以根据自己熟悉的编程语言和开发环境来选择合适的数据库编程软件。
1年前 -